Sony is blending their expertise in miniaturization, digital imaging and sophisticated design with a new class of ultra-small "Cyber-shot U" digital cameras, beginning with the introduction of the DSC-U10. It's a point-n-shoot 1.3 megapixel digicam with movie clip capability.

With the Cyber-shot U10, Sony has engineered a sub-miniature model without sacrificing image quality or functionality. The lightweight body design turns this into a camera that is light enough to hook to a belt loop, drape around the neck or carry in a pocket. Smaller than many cell phones, the DSC-U10 weighs a scant 4.3 ounces (with battery and media) and offers a host of built-in photographic features.

For more accurate exposure, the camera incorporates a built-in advanced pre-flash metering system. At the time of exposure, the flash automatically fires twice: once to illuminate the subject and calculate correct exposure, then a second time to record the image with the best exposure possible. In addition, the automatic center-weighted focusing system helps ensure accurate capture of any subject.

Designed for impulsive picture taking, the Cyber-shot U10 reduces the time of having to remove and ready a larger camera from its case, as well as the need to set manual controls. The camera offers simple, single-handed operation; slide the door open for immediate powerup and then start shooting. Quick power activation and minimal processing time required between shots makes this one of the fastest shooting digital cameras - capable of capturing "on the fly" shots when other cameras are still preparing to do so.

For one-step USB photo transfer from the camera to a PC, the camera comes bundled with Sony's new Image Transfer software - a completely automated, plug-and-play program that offers quick downloading and storing of all digital photos.


DSC-U10 features:

  • Sony Memory Stick media
  • 1.3 Megapixel CCD for up to 1600x1200 images
  • 12-Bit DXP A/D Conversion
  • LCD - 1 inch, backlit reflective TFT LCD;
  • MPEG-EX video recording (w/o audio) in 15-sec 160x112 clips;
  • Soft Snap Scene Mode for warmer skin tones;
  • Illumination Snap Scene Mode for shooting in low light;
  • Vivid Nature Scene Mode for vibrant landscapes;
  • Picture Effects: Negative Art, Sepia, Black & White, and Solarize;
  • Flash Modes: Auto, Auto Red Eye Reduction, Forced Flash, and No Flash;
  • USB 1.1 connectivity
  • "AAA" Rechargeable NiMH Batteries and Charger included,

Supplied Accessories: "AAA" Rechargeable NiMH Batteries, Battery Charger, USB Cable, MSA-8A(8MB Memory Stick media), Neck Strap, Software CD-ROM.


Sony Cyber-shotU DSC-U10

The Cyber-shot DSC-U10 camera is available now for about $199 (October, 2002).

Cyber-Shot DSC-U10 Specifications

Imager 1/2.7" 1,260,000-pixel effective CCD
Image Sizes Still: 1280x960, 640x480
MPEG: 160x112
Burst: Up to five images @ 640x480 in about 0.5 sec
Recording Formats Still: JPEG
Movie: MPEG EX 160x112 in 15sec clips, no audio
A/D Conversion 12-bit DXP
Lens Sony single focal length 5.0mm (33mm 35mm equiv) F/2.8
No filter threads
Focus Auto Focus: (center weighted) 4inches to infinity
Manual Focus: 4-Step Manual Preset from
7.9 inches to infinity
ISO Sensitivity Auto
White Balance Auto
Exposure Metering Auto
Shutter Speeds Automatic (1/30 to 1/2000)
Exposure Compensation N/A
Flash Modes Auto, Auto Redeye, Forced, and Off
Flash Range 1.6 to 6.0 feet (0.5m to 1.8m)
Color LCD Color LCD: 1.0" 64K Pixels TFT Reflective LCD
w/backlight(on/off option)
Eyelevel Viewfinder none - LCD viewing only
Playback Zoom none
Playback Index 4 frames
Storage Supplied 8MB Memory Stick, can use any capacity Memory Stick
Connections USB 1.1
Battery Supplied 2x AAA NiMH and charger
Supplied Software PixelaŽ ImageMixer for Sony v1.0, Sony SPVD-008 USB driver
Dimensions 3 3/8 x 1 3/16 x 1 5/8 inches (85 x 29 x 40mm)
Weight 4.2 oz. (118g) w/Batteries, Memory Stick Media, and Neck Strap
Specifications are as represented by the manufacturer.
